Investor Sentiment and REIT IPOs

Ann Shawing Yang

National Cheng Kung University

Chiuling Lu* National Taiwan University

Abstract Unlike previous studies that document insignificant effect of investor sentiment on REIT IPO decisions, we show that investor sentiment affects REIT IPOs differently before and after the hot REIT IPO market. For issuances during 1993 and 1998, the hot IPO period, investor sentiment did not influence IPO frequency or proceeds. However, once the market matured after 1998, managers timed IPOs decisions based on market sentiment. IPO frequency is positively related to investor sentiment; namely managers time IPOs for when investors are bullish. Furthermore, IPO frequency or proceeds are always negatively related to the mortgage rate, which acts as a proxy for real estate holding costs. Overall, this study shows that for IPO decisions, managers consider investor sentiment only after the REIT industry becomes well developed, but must constantly consider mortgage rates.

Introduction

Market timing determines managerial financing decisions (see Baker and Wurgler (2002) and Ooi et al. (2010)).

Managers seek low-cost equity by selling securities during bull market periods or when stocks are overvalued.

Studies show that equity issuance activity is closely related to equity market conditions; namely managers issue

stocks based on reference to historical price patterns. The literature documents evidence which supports the

market timing capital raising activities of seasoned firms. However, without past stock performance as a

reference, how managers time the market for IPOs remains an interesting question. Previous studies, such as

Pastorq and Veronesi (2005) and Buttimer, Hyland, and Sanders (2005), have tried to examine the underlying

causes of IPO waves. The literature has examined explanations such as market inefficiency, industry clustering,

and capital demand, but with mixed results.

The financing decisions of real estate investment trusts (REITs) have been intensively analyzed. Similar to

what has been observed for general industry, Boudry, Kallberg, and Liu (2010) demonstrated that REITs issue

equity after experiencing large price increases. In addition to seasoned equity offerings, the literature has also

examined the causes of REIT IPOs. Buttimer, Hyland and Sanders (2005) examined REIT IPO waves and

concluded that the capital demand hypothesis explains IPO decisions better than the investor sentiment

hypothesis.

The influence of investor sentiment on equity issuance activities has recently attracted significant attention.

However, investor sentiment is usually difficult to measure directly. The literature has applied several proxies,

such as turnover ratio and closed-end fund discount. Since those measures only reflect trading behavior, they

Literature

Equity market timing is important to corporate financial policy. Numerous studies have examined whether

managers exploit temporary fluctuations in the stock market for capital issuance. Baker and Wurgler (2002)

analyzed changes in leverage and market-to-book ratio following firm IPOs and concluded that capital structure

is the cumulative outcome of continuous managerial attempts to time equity markets. Alti (2006) also examined

the capital structure implications of market timing. The evidence of Baker and Wurgler shows that hot-market

IPO firms issue substantially more equity, and lower their leverage ratios more, compared to cold-market firms.

Besides market timing in relation to seasoned equity offerings, several studies have focused on IPO timing.

Pastor and Veronesi (2005) argued that numbers of firms listing changes in response to time variation in market

conditions. They found that IPO volume is more closely related to stock price volatility than stock price level.

Besides linking market timing with stock return performance, several studies have begun investigating investor

sentiment. Helwege and Liang (2004) proposed that hot IPO markets are not driven primarily by changes in

adverse selection costs, managerial opportunism, or technological innovations, but rather reflect greater investor

optimism. Ljungqvist, Nanda, and Singh (2004) devised a model of the IPO process, which links IPO anomalies,

such as underpricing, hot issue markets, and long-run underperformance, to the presence of a class of irrationally

exuberant investors. Derrien and Kecskes (2009) studied the importance of investor sentiment for aggregate

equity issuance activities. Their results show that proxies for sentiment explain roughly 10 percent of the

time-series variation of equity issuance beyond the roughly 40% explained by fundamentals, indicating that

Besides presenting results from general industries, certain studies have investigated the equity market

timing of REITs. Buttimer, Hyland, and Sanders (2005) examined the under-pricing and long-term performance

of three REIT IPO waves. They found that the capital demand hypothesis best describes the REIT IPO market,

followed by the information asymmetry hypothesis. However, their evidence does not support the investor

sentiment hypothesis. Boudry, Kallberg, and Liu (2010) examined REIT issuance decisions and found strong

support for the market timing theory of capital structure - i.e. REITs issue equity in public markets when the cost

of equity capital is lower in public markets than private markets. Additionally, REITs are more likely to issue

equity after experiencing large price increases. Ooi, Ong, and Li (2010) examined the influence of capital market

conditions and target leverage on REITs marginal financing decisions. Their results indicated that REITs display

market timing behavior in terms of the timing and type of capital issues or reductions. Other studies have

analyzed the influence of investor sentiment on REIT return behaviors. Clayton, Ling, and Naranjo (2009)

investigated the role of fundamentals and investor sentiment in commercial real estate valuation. They found that

investor sentiment impacts pricing, even after controlling for changes in expected rental growth, equity risk

premiums, T-bond yields, and lagged adjustments to maintain the long term equilibrium. Lin, Rahman, and

Yung (2009) examined the impact of investor sentiment on REIT returns. Their results show that REIT returns

increase when investors are optimistic. Overall the evidence indicates an association between REIT return

behavior and investor sentiment. However, whether REIT managers time IPOs by referring to investor sentiment

is unclear. Most studies on this area apply stock market performance as the proxy for investor sentiment, but

Data

The REITs that were newly listed from 1993 to 2010 are identified from the CRSP database. Buttimer,

Hyland, and Sanders (2005) identified three waves of IPO issuance, 1985, 1993–1994 and 1997–1998. Because

modern REITs (see Jirasakuldech, Campbell, and Emekter (2009)) date from 1993, our sample period starts from

1993 and ends in 2010. Figure 1 shows the IPO frequency by year. We observe two IPO waves, clustering in

1993-1998 and 1999-2010. The modern REIT ends in 1998, and is followed by the post modern REIT. The other

observation is that the IPO frequency is closely related to interest rates, particularly mortgage rates. We collect

15-year and 30-year fixed mortgage rates from the Federal Home Loan Mortgage Corporation, and 3-month

Treasury bill rate from the Federal Reserve. Interest rates serve as a proxy for property holding cost, which

influences REIT cost of capital.

This study applies two direct measures of changes in investor sentiment to examine the role of investor

sentiment in IPO timing. The first measure is the survey by the American Association of Individual Investors

(AAII), and the other is from Investor Intelligence (II). The AAII Investor Sentiment Survey measures the

percentage of individual investors who are bullish, bearish, and neutral on the stock market for the next six

months. Meanwhile, the II survey represents the outlook of over 120 independent market newsletters, which are

classified as bullish, bearish or predicting a correction, and are released every Friday. Following Brown and Cliff

(2004), this study calculates a measure of investment sentiment by taking the difference between the percentages

of bullish and bearish investors.

Figure 2 shows the IPO frequency and percentage of bullish investors using two measures of investor

sentiment. The figure shows that in the modern REIT era, during 1993 to 1998, these IPO frequencies and

bullish sentiment measures do not appear closely related. However, in the post modern REIT era, from 1999 to

2010, periods of high investor interest correspond to periods of more frequent IPO issuances.

Research design

This study applied ordinary least square (OLS) regression analysis to identify the influences of investor

sentiment on the IPO issuances of REITs. This study also controls the macroeconomic factors by including both

short and long term interest rates, i.e. the Treasury-bill rate, as well as 15-year or 30-year mortgage rates. The

New York Stock Exchange index is included to provide a control for overall capital market. The controls for the

real estate market are Case-Shiller Index and New Residential Sales.

OLS regression analysis is conducted according to different time periods and sentiment measures. The full

sample OLS regression, comprising data from 1993 to 2010, is followed by subsample period 1 with data from

1993 to 1998 to represent modern REIT IPO wave, and by subsample period 2 with data from 1998 to 2010 to

represent post modern REIT IPO wave. The OLS regressions are conducted based on AAII data for individual

investor sentiment during the full sample period, subsample period 1, and subsample period 2. The II data on

institutional investor sentiment are conducted similarly. Finally, this study uses IPO frequency and proceeds,

respectively, as the dependent variables. All variables are presented in terms of monthly frequency.

Empirical Results

Table 6 lists the influence of individual investor sentiment factors (AAII) on IPO frequency and IPO

proceeds for the full sample period from 1993 to 2010. The three models of IPO frequency all reveal negative,

albeit insignificant, influences of individual investor sentiment on IPO issuances. However, new house sales and

NYSE index display a significantly positive impact, which indicates that more new houses sold and better stock

market performance induce REIT managers to launch IPOs to time the market. On the other hand, all interest

rates, including both short-term and long-term rates, negatively affect IPO issuances. Higher interest rates reduce

profitability and hinder REIT growth, thus slowing managers’ decisions to go public. The results obtained from

the Case-shiller index are opposite to those obtained from the new housing market. All models exhibit negative

and significant coefficients of the Case-shiller index, indicating that IPO frequency reduces with increasing

index. REIT managers perceive the new and secondary housing markets differently. This result is quite puzzling

that why managers keep putting new REITs to the market when the real estate secondary market performs

Table 7 shows that the result for modern REITs, from 1993 to 1998, differs from that for the full sample

period. Individual sentiment index still does not impact IPO frequency. The coefficients of new house sales and

CS index thus become insignificant. Only interest rates, both short-term and long-term, still negatively affect

IPO frequency. Similar results are observed for IPO proceeds, except that CS index is significantly negative. We

conjecture that in the modern REIT era, REIT managers exhibited herding behavior, waiting for IPO waves to

intensify and ignoring macroeconomic factors, such as overall stock market performance, real estate secondary

market, and new house sales. However, REIT managers must still take care of borrowing costs, since REIT is a

high leverage industry. Consequently, the coefficients of interest rate, TB, MR15, and MR30, are always

significant and negative.

Conclusion

This study is the first to examine whether REIT managers time their IPO decisions based on investor

sentiment by using a proxy measured directly from survey data. The results indicate that individual investor

sentiment affects IPO frequency and proceeds only during the post modern IPO era, from 1999 to 2010, when

the REIT industry matured and developed. During the modern REIT era, from 1993 to 1998, managers herded

into IPO waves while ignoring market sentiment.

Considering institutional investor sentiment slightly alters the results. This study finds that during the

first subsample period, sentiment negatively affects IPO frequency and proceeds. IPO frequency or proceeds

increase when bearish institutional investors outnumber bullish institutional investors. During the hot REIT

IPO period, even if institutional investors are bearish about the overall stock market, investors still intend to

purchase REIT for diversification or defensive purposes, or simply due to herding effects. Nonetheless,
